It got my attention in the June 2008 Field and Stream article about the 20 greatest knives. "The 110 appeared in 1963 and was an instant sensation - a brass-framed, Macassar ebony-handled lockback folder that was strong enough to do the work of a fixed blade. Buck sold it with a black leather sheath because it was too heavy to carry in a pocket". Maybe a custom is the best way to memorialize it!! Congrats! - bill h
